Seabourn Venture has made history by becoming the most southerly ship to navigate the Antarctic Peninsula, crossing the Antarctic Circle and reaching 70° South. This marks a significant milestone in Seabourn and Carnival’s history.
The vessel also completed the first-ever exploration of George VI Sound, celebrating the achievement with Champagne on the ice at the furthest point any Seabourn guest has ever ventured.
Seabourn praised Captain Simon Bishop, his crew, and Expedition Leader Luqui Bernacchi for their contributions to this extraordinary journey. “This is a journey defined by exploration, milestones, and once-in-a-lifetime moments,” the company shared on social media.
